
The Motley Fool Investing Philosophy: We generally recommend investors buy shares of at least 25 stocks and hold them for at least 5 years. Learn More
| 1 Year | 5 Year | 5 Year Annualized | Since IPO | |
|---|---|---|---|---|
| IBTA | -57.22% | N/A | N/A | -68% |
| S&P | +14.49% | +91.09% | +13.83% | +37% |
Ibotta, Inc. is a performance marketing platform allowing brands to deliver digital promotions to hundreds of millions of consumers through a network of publishers called the Ibotta Performance Network (IPN). The IPN allows marketers to influence what people buy, and where and how often they shop - all while paying only when their campaigns directly result in a sale. The company was founded by Bryan W. Leach on October 31, 2011 and is headquartered in Denver, CO.
| Q2 2025 | YOY Change | |
|---|---|---|
| Revenue | $86.03M | -2.2% |
| Gross Profit | $67.61M | -9.4% |
| Gross Margin | 78.59% | -6.2% |
| Market Cap | $1.04B | -54.5% |
| Market Cap / Employee | $1.28M | 0.0% |
| Employees | 816 | 0.0% |
| Net Income | $2.49M | 107.3% |
| EBITDA | $4.24M | 121.7% |
Currently no data to display
Currently no data to display.
Currently no data to display.
| Q2 2025 | YOY Change | |
|---|---|---|
| Net Cash | $250.61M | -21.2% |
| Accounts Receivable | $208.98M | 0.0% |
| Inventory | 0 | 0.0% |
| Q2 2025 | YOY Change | |
|---|---|---|
| Long Term Debt | $24.92M | 0.0% |
| Short Term Debt | $0.63M | 0.0% |
| Q2 2025 | YOY Change | |
|---|---|---|
| Return On Assets | 16.68% | 0.0% |
| Return On Invested Capital | -43.33% | 29.2% |
| Q2 2025 | YOY Change | |
|---|---|---|
| Free Cash Flow | $22.23M | -28.0% |
| Operating Free Cash Flow | $25.85M | -16.8% |
| Metric | Q3 2024 | Q4 2024 | Q1 2025 | Q2 2025 | YoY Change |
|---|---|---|---|---|---|
| Price to Earnings | 164.12 | 32.12 | 24.29 | 12.50 | -98.50% |
| Price to Book | 5.24 | 5.27 | 2.86 | 2.69 | -94.82% |
| Price to Sales | 5.12 | 5.95 | 3.79 | 3.03 | -53.22% |
| Price to Tangible Book Value | 5.46 | 5.50 | 2.96 | 2.81 | -96.29% |
| Price to Free Cash Flow TTM | 19.14 | 12.22 | 10.50 | - | |
| Enterprise Value to EBITDA | 67.62 | 123.47 | -1771.01 | 209.62 | -306.61% |
| Free Cash Flow Yield | 5.2% | 8.2% | 9.5% | - | |
| Return on Equity | 26.9% | 27.0% | - | ||
| Total Debt | $0.00M | $1.55M | $25.60M | $25.55M | - |
No podcast episodes available.
No transcripts available.
Invest better with The Motley Fool. Get stock recommendations, portfolio guidance, and more from The Motley Fool's premium services.